Beautiful loop in the Panketal, Brandenburg
It starts at the parking lot on Schönerlinder Straße. The circular hike leads through the former sewage fields around Hobrechtsfelde. One of the largest forest pasture projects in Germany has been underway here for over ten years. Cattle and horses are kept on the wide and partly fenced-in areas, which graze here and thus keep the areas with their unique flora and fauna free. So it goes through light forests and over open, sunny areas. If you want to eat something, you can walk to Hobrechtsfelde and there you will find a bistro at the Alter Speicher.
